- Preparing for Your Case
Many people are thinking about how to get out of a DUI right from the beginning of their cases. If you want to get out of a DUI, you may consider talking with your attorney and finding out if a plea agreement is available. In some states, you may be able to plead guilty to lesser charges and be sentenced to lesser penalties. If you're not able to make a plea agreement, your case will proceed to trial and you'll face the full range of criminal penalties if you are convicted of DUI charges.

- Sentencing
If you are convicted of driving under the influence, there is no way to get out of the DUI itself, but there is a way that you can minimize the penalties that are imposed upon you. Your attorney can speak on your behalf before sentencing takes place so that the judge can hear and consider all of the circumstances in your case. For example, your attorney may let the judge know that you have a disability or that you are responsible for caring for an elderly parent. If your lawyer can show that your incarceration would create a hardship for others, the judge may be lenient and sentence you to other penalties such as alcohol education or probation instead of jail time.
